Well, a new version of the screen grabber/video capture/framerate shower was released a while back and just thought I'd let you know that it's released.

Quote[/b] ]It's been a long time coming, and now Fraps 2.0.0 is finally available!

The major changes:

Sound is captured along with the video.

High speed capture codec allows for recording games up to 1024x768.

Frame-skipping support, movies always run at the correct rate.

Full gamma correction on screenshots and movies. No dark captures!

Half-size record option lets you play in hi-res without chewing through disk space.

Ability to disable the overlay, and a hotkey to switch corners!

Much nicer user interface.

This is the first commercial version of Fraps, and to celebrate the release you can purchase a copy for only US$24.95 until Friday the 18th of July.

There is also a FREE demo version that is identical to the full release except for some video capture limitations.  Please feel free to try it!

I guess everyone can compute the sizes themselves. If you play at 32bbp that's 4 byte per pixel. In 640x480x32 with 25fps that is 640x480x4x25 byte per second or around 30mb per second.

Don't know why people act so surprised, UNcompressed are not that hard to compute. I'm more surprised how much you can compress that data with good algorithms ;)

To compress the avi, use virtual dub, it mentions it in the Fraps99 manual/faq/whatever.  For example, a whopping 68megabyte video from fraps is only 2.7 megs when using virtual dub to compress it using DivX compression.  And that's with a few hundred kilobyte wav that I added to it.  Virtual Dub is freeware(Long live freeware!  smile_o.gif ) and can also do some other things.  Their site is here
